CLI research seminar on 22 May 2019
Dr Miriam Green was presenting her research on What counts as knowledge in mainstream organisation and management studies? on 22 May 2019
Dr Green鈥檚 presentation will explore how textbooks are interpreted and reinterpreted over time and within changing climates of meaning. She will use her analysis of Burns and Stalker鈥檚 The Management of Innovation to consider problems with representation, the influence of academe and politics, and the wider ramifications of these evolving interpretations.
